How to connect Braze to Loyoly
Connecting to Braze is done in two steps.
1. Log in to Braze
Then go to Settings → API Keys :
Braze API Key (REST API)
Click Create Private API Key.
Rename your key and grant all permissions.
Then copy your API key.
REST Endpoint
Copy the REST Endpoint key.
2. Log in to your Loyoly back office
Then go to:
Settings → Integrations
Click Connect.
Copy and paste your two API keys.
Congratulations! Braze is now connected to Loyoly 🌟
Once the installation is complete, a data synchronization process will be initiated, transferring your customers’ loyalty information. All users in the CRM are synchronized.
💡 Keep in mind that, depending on the number of customers, the data synchronization may take several hours.
Find out which properties are synchronized with Braze
To set up your emails using Braze, Loyoly needs to share certain customer-related information. Here are the details:
Customer point balance: The customer’s current point balance that can be used immediately.
Customer missions count: The number of missions the customer has completed.
Customer rewards count: The total number of rewards the customer has claimed.
Customer referrals count: Indicates the number of referrals made by the customer.
The tier in which the customer is located : Displayed only if the customer belongs to a tier. This variable is updated whenever the customer changes tiers, either based on the access method or if you modify the tier parameters.
